2005 dodge ram odometer and milage lights stay on when truck is shut off

Electrical problems are always difficult to diagnose. If you spliced some electrical add-ons into an existing line, that could be the cause. Remove the add-on splice and see if the problem goes away; if the problem persists, then that was not the problem. Have you recently done anything w/ any electrical component? Like change a fuse or spliced into line, or handled the battery terminals? Could a wire be shorting out another component you handled. That's why mechanics charge so much for diagnosing e-problems, there are so many possible causes. That's also why many people decide to trade-up. Good Luck !
